Idaho Medical Cannabis Legalization Campaign Submits 2x Signatures Needed

Idaho activists collected more than double the required signature count to land a medical cannabis legalization proposal on the 2026 ballot, and now it’s up to county clerks to determine how many are valid. What is a Cannabis Control Board and can it be a step towards a recreational marijuana law in Pa.? • Pennsylvania Capital-Star

A state Senate committee has advanced a bill to create a Cannabis Control Board that would allow more oversight of the existing medical marijuana program. It would also regulate hemp-derived products, which contain intoxicating cannabinoids and are currently sold in head shops and gas stations around the commonwealth. Marijuana Opponents File Lawsuit To Block Trump Administration’s Federal Rescheduling Move

Opponents of marijuana reform have filed a lawsuit challenging the federal cannabis rescheduling action announced by President Donald Trump’s Department of Justice last month—using a law firm at which a former Trump administration attorney general is a partner.
